Evidence paperwork that transcript ranges in the fat entire body and mid gut, tissue and hemolymph enzyme activity and an internal Jhe gene marker are correlated on one particular developmental day in two separately chosen blocks of lines. This study shows that distinctions in Jhe transcript abundance are accountable for the heritable differences in hemolymph JHE action from the picked lines. It’s the to begin with examine to document the molecular basis for naturally taking place genetic variation inside a hormonal regulator. Heritable differences in hemolymph JHE exercise may also be noticed in a wing polymorphic species, Gryllus firmus, the molecular basis for these variations are also below investigation. As an first stage towards understanding the modulatory roles of these amines in olfactory processing we cloned one putative OA and two 5HT receptors in the moth Manduca sexta. selleck Phylogenetic analysis confirmed that MsOAR shares vital sequence homology with OA receptors previously characterized in the cockroach along with the bee, but demonstrates very much less similarity to putative OA/tyramine receptors in the moths Bombyx mori and Heliothis virescens.
Making use of the MsOAR sequence, fragments encoding putative OA receptors were obtained from six. mori and H. virescens, and this examination grouped these receptors in the separate clade with other identified tyramine receptors. Collectively, our results indicate that MsOAR is likely the initial OA receptor cloned from a lepidopteran species. Ms5HT1jR and Ms5HT1jiR were both equivalent to 5HT1 variety receptors from other invertebrate and vertebrate species but differed from each other in their N terminus and 3rd cytoplasmic loop. Ms5HT1,R was just about identical to a 5HT receptor from H. virescens and MsSHTInR was virtually identical to a 5HT receptor from B. mori. The sequences for homologs of Ms5HT1,R from B. mori and Ms5HT1,iR from H. virescens have been also obtained and phylogenetic examination of these information confirmed that the Lepidoptera possible have at least two 5HT1 variety receptors.
